use serde::{Deserialize, Serialize};
use serde_json::Value;
#[derive(Debug, Clone, Serialize, Deserialize)]
#[serde(tag = "type")]
pub enum ToolContent {
#[serde(rename = "text")]
Text { text: String },
#[serde(rename = "image")]
Image {
data: String,
#[serde(rename = "mimeType")]
mime_type: String,
},
#[serde(rename = "resource")]
Resource { resource: ResourceContent },
}
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ct ToolCallResult {
pub content: Vec<ToolContent>,
#[serde(default, rename = "isError", skip_serializing_if = "Option::is_none")]
pub is_error: Option<bool>,
}
impl ToolCallResult {
pub fn text(text: String) -> Self {
Self {
content: vec![ToolContent::Text { text }],
is_error: None,
}
}
pub fn json(value: &impl Serialize) -> Self {
let text = serde_json::to_string_pretty(value).unwrap_or_else(|e| e.to_string());
Self::text(text)
}
pub fn error(message: String) -> Self {
Self {
content: vec![ToolContent::Text { text: message }],
is_error: Some(true),
}
}
}
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ct ToolDefinition {
pub name: String,
#[serde(default, skip_serializing_if = "Option::is_none")]
pub description: Option<String>,
#[serde(rename = "inputSchema")]
pub input_schema: Value,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ct ToolListResult {
pub tools: Vec<ToolDefinition>,
#[serde(
default,
rename = "nextCursor",
skip_serializing_if = "Option::is_none"
)]
pub next_cursor: Option<String>,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ct ResourceContent {
pub uri: String,
#[serde(default, rename = "mimeType", skip_serializing_if = "Option::is_none")]
pub mime_type: Option<String>,
#[serde(default, skip_serializing_if = "Option::is_none")]
pub text: Option<String>,
#[serde(default, skip_serializing_if = "Option::is_none")]
pub blob: Option<String>,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ct ResourceDefinition {
pub uri: String,
pub name: String,
#[serde(default, skip_serializing_if = "Option::is_none")]
pub description: Option<String>,
#[serde(default, rename = "mimeType", skip_serializing_if = "Option::is_none")]
pub mime_type: Option<String>,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ct ResourceTemplateDefinition {
#[serde(rename = "uriTemplate")]
pub uri_template: String,
pub name: String,
#[serde(default, skip_serializing_if = "Option::is_none")]
pub description: Option<String>,
#[serde(default, rename = "mimeType", skip_serializing_if = "Option::is_none")]
pub mime_type: Option<String>,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ct ResourceListResult {
pub resources: Vec<ResourceDefinition>,
#[serde(
default,
rename = "nextCursor",
skip_serializing_if = "Option::is_none"
)]
pub next_cursor: Option<String>,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ct ResourceTemplateListResult {
#[serde(rename = "resourceTemplates")]
pub resource_templates: Vec<ResourceTemplateDefinition>,
#[serde(
default,
rename = "nextCursor",
skip_serializing_if = "Option::is_none"
)]
pub next_cursor: Option<String>,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ct ReadResourceResult {
pub contents: Vec<ResourceContent>,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ct PromptArgument {
pub name: String,
#[serde(default, skip_serializing_if = "Option::is_none")]
pub description: Option<String>,
#[serde(default)]
pub required: bool,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ct PromptDefinition {
pub name: String,
#[serde(default, skip_serializing_if = "Option::is_none")]
pub description: Option<String>,
#[serde(default, skip_serializing_if = "Option::is_none")]
pub arguments: Option<Vec<PromptArgument>>,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ct PromptListResult {
pub prompts: Vec<PromptDefinition>,
#[serde(
default,
rename = "nextCursor",
skip_serializing_if = "Option::is_none"
)]
pub next_cursor: Option<String>,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ct PromptMessage {
pub role: String,
pub content: ToolContent,
}
#[derive(Debug, Clone, Serialize, Deserialize)]
pub struct PromptGetResult {
#[serde(default, skip_serializing_if = "Option::is_none")]
pub description: Option<String>,
pub messages: Vec<PromptMessage>,
}
